Output afbc73e22b08f1008d7ccd85d08fcda4ee15404230e985ddbb2cfe0149999a23:1

value
987266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c5ea04ac9eac24cf752a091797297ffbffbf266 OP_EQUAL
address
3FwphD4q9MhxhYJ38AD9zhsqYohHmbjY77
transaction
afbc73e22b08f1008d7ccd85d08fcda4ee15404230e985ddbb2cfe0149999a23
confirmations
288225
spent
true